Recipe reference
Shipped recipes, stages, gates, constraints, and project-local recipes
A recipe is data: the ordered stages a bolt runs, what each stage must produce, which stages may wait for approval, and any recipe-level constraints. The execution machinery is recipe-agnostic. It reads the recipe recorded on the bolt and runs those stages.
Recipes live at docs/specsmd/recipes/{id}.yaml. The plugin also ships copies inside the flow. A project file with the same id shadows the shipped recipe at bolt creation. The bolt stores recipe (the id) and an immutable recipe_snapshot. Later edits to the YAML do not change an in-flight bolt.
How a recipe is chosen
- You pass a recipe id to
bolt-startorbolt-plan. - If you pass nothing, the flow recommends from complexity:
low→simple,medium→default,high→ddd. - Empty input applies that recommendation. Your explicit choice always wins.
A recipe never changes after the bolt is created. Complete or abandon, then start another, if the choice was wrong.

Completion requires: test-report.md
Constraints: no_source_code on domain-model, design, and decisions. Those stages write models and decisions only.
The decisions stage also writes one file per decision under docs/specsmd/decisions/ and a line on the in-force index. Each decision names consult_when — the situation a later bolt should retrieve it for.
Every completed bolt still gets a walkthrough even though this recipe has no walkthrough stage.
spike
Time-boxed exploration. Not recommended from complexity — choose it explicitly when the goal is knowledge, not a shipped behavior.

Completion requires: findings.md
Constraints: time_box of PT8H (eight hours). The clock starts when the bolt becomes active. The next tooling write after expiry writes findings.md if it is missing and completes through the normal complete path. Partial findings are a valid outcome, not a failure.

Gates and ceremony
gateable: true means the stage may wait. Whether it actually waits depends on the bolt’s ceremony:

A stage with gateable: false never waits.
Autopilot still writes plan.md when the recipe lists it. Implementation happens only on implementation stages (empty produces, or ids execute / implement / explore) after the gate is granted or not-required.
Completion evidence
completion_requires is the list of files that must exist before the bolt can complete. If a recipe omits the field, the contract default is test-report.md and walkthrough.md.
Completion also requires:
- every tracked work item has no unchecked
- [ ] (gating)line - the walkthrough has a
## Deviations from planheading (noneif nothing diverged) - the walkthrough contains no fenced source listings
A refused completion names what is missing. --force records an override; use it only when you ask for it.

Unknown constraint kinds are refused when the recipe is loaded.
Add a project-local recipe
Create docs/specsmd/recipes/{id}.yaml. Required fields: id, stages[] with id, produces, gateable. Optional: completion_requires, constraints.
id: two-step
title: Two step
stages:
- id: plan
produces:
- plan.md
gateable: true
- id: implement
produces: []
gateable: false
completion_requires:
- plan.md
- walkthrough.md
constraints: []
The new id is selectable on the next bolt-start or bolt-plan. No skill or script change is required.
